What is f-500 ford?

The F-500 was a heavy-duty truck model produced by Ford from 1957 to 1970. It was designed for commercial use, as well as for larger farms and ranches. The F-500 was powered by a range of engines, including the 223 cubic inch inline six, the 272 and 292 cubic inch V8s, and the 401 cubic inch V8. It also had a wide range of body options, including flatbeds, box vans, and dump trucks. The F-500 was known for its durability and reliability, and many are still in use today as work trucks.
